斜向通道雷电电磁场远场近似特性
Approximate characteristics of far-field lightning electromagnetic field from oblique discharge channel

Abstract
In order to make the calculation of lightning electromagnetic field closer to the actual status and simulate the lightning electromagnetic field in far zone, the analytical expressions of lightning electromagnetic field generated by oblique channel were derived with the dipole method, and the approximate relationships of lightning electromagnetic field and its derivative to channel-base current were obtained after approximate treatment of the exact analytical expressions for lightning electromagnetic field in far area. The waveforms of lightning electromagnetic field and its derivative from the exact and approximate results were compared based on the specified channel-base current described by a pulse function. The result shows that the difference between the exact and approximate waveforms decreases with the increase of the distance, and the applicable range for the approximate expressions of lightning electromagnetic field is stricter than that of the electromagnetic field derivative.
